Front

What is a transform boundary?

Back

A transform boundary is a type of tectonic plate boundary where two plates slide past each other horizontally.

Front

What is a divergent boundary?

Back

A divergent boundary is where two tectonic plates move away from each other, often creating new crust.

Front

What is a convergent boundary?

Back

A convergent boundary is where two tectonic plates collide, leading to one plate being forced below the other.

Front

What is the asthenosphere?

Back

The asthenosphere is the semi-fluid layer of the mantle beneath the lithosphere, allowing tectonic plates to move.
